Serial Numbers - For the fastest service, please provide your serial number to us when inquiring about parts for your Invacare scooter or power wheelchair. Your serial number is typically located on the frame of your scooter or power chair and will not be located on any electronic components. Invacare - Serial # On the right side of the battery box: Pronto M61: Invacare - Serial # On rear of frame by the headtube-right side. Pronto M91; Invacare - Serial # On the inside of the right rear frame: Pronto M94: Invacare - Serial # On the inside of the right rear frame. There are many ways to track all of the parts and products that you have stored in your warehouse. One of the most common ways to accomplish this important task is by making use of serial number tracking.

You might start using a serial number to track the progress of a part or product from the time that a purchase order for it is received into your inventory. Then you can continue tracking it with that same serial number until the time that it eventually leaves your warehouse and is shipped to its final destination. From the time that it enters your warehouse to the time that it gets placed into the hands of your customer, you need to be able to keep track of it. And serial numbers are the answer.

Once a part or product is assigned a serial number, it can be monitored as it moves through your inventory system. This number differentiates it from all of the other types of items that you have in stock and that you wish to track. You would not want your inventory to just be a giant blob of indistinguishable parts and products, as far as your software is concerned. You want to be able to tell a difference between a hammer and nails or a computer chip and a computer screen, for example. A serial number tracking system helps you to calculate your inventory turnover ratio, which is the number of times in a year that you sell all of your inventory items. This calculation enables you to make better decisions in the future while purchasing inventory to either increase or decrease that ratio.

MORE SERIAL NUMBER USES

There are many other uses for serial numbers that can be explored. Serial number tracking is definitely useful if you create your own parts and products. It allows you to easily find each item that you have in stock no matter which stage of production it might be at during the manufacturing process. This makes it simple to exchange one part for another if needed, find damaged or otherwise malfunctioning parts or products to stop production, and much more. It is also a good idea to use serial numbers for:

  • Quality assurance
  • Dealing with product recalls
  • Addressing warranty claims
  • And more
